Ingredients Jump to Instructions ↓

  1. 1 3/4 cups all-purpose flour

  2. 1/2 teaspoon salt

  3. 1 teaspoon baking soda

  4. 1/2 cup butter, softened

  5. 1/2 cup white sugar

  6. 1/2 cup peanut butter

  7. 1/2 cup packed brown sugar

  8. 1 egg, beaten

  9. 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

  10. 2 tablespoons milk

  11. 40 miniature chocolate covered peanut butter cups, unwrapped

Instructions Jump to Ingredients ↑

  1.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Sift together the flour, salt and baking soda; set aside.

  2. Cream together the butter, sugar, peanut butter and brown sugar until fluffy. Beat in the egg, vanilla and milk. Add the flour mixture; mix well. Shape into 40 balls and place each into an ungreased mini muffin pan.

  3. Bake at 375 degrees for about 8 minutes. Remove from oven and immediately press a mini peanut butter cup into each ball. Cool and carefully remove from pan.
